Position Summary

Works in a collaborative environment to deliver excellent patient care under the direction of a licensed clinical professional in a clinic or practice environment. This team member is expected to facilitate all aspects of the patient visit experience, including: clinical duties such as room set up and patient preparation, performing office tests, taking vitals, collecting specimens, drawing blood and giving injections and immunizations;

cleaning and sterilizing equipment; charting patient interactions (e.g., chief complaint, medical history, medications, vital statistics, test results, etc.) in the patient’s medical record (EMR/paper); and typically responsible for some administrative duties such as checking patients in and out, scheduling referrals and follow-ups, obtaining signatures, taking phone calls and providing lab results.

What You Will Need

Medical Assistant Certification. New hires without Certification/registration must be certified or registered within 90 days of employment. Requirement: CMA (AAMA) or RMA (AMT), or NCMA (NCCT), CCMA (NHA) or NRCMA (NAHP).

BCLS / CPR certification. Medical Assistant Certification/Registration. Acceptable credentials: CMA, RMA, NRCMA, CCMA or NCMA. New hires without CMA, RMA, NCMA, CCMA or NRCMA must become Registered or Certified within the first 90 days of employment.

Education

Minimum: High School diploma or equivalent. Successful completion of a Medical Assistant program of study through an accredited medical assistant program that includes class work, medical terminology coursework, and clinical instruction or 2 or more years of current, clinically relevant work experience in a physician office or clinic setting. If hired, successful completion of in-house competency‑based orientation program within 90 days of employment.

Recent graduate from a formal medical services training program of the United States Armed Forces or its equivalent during U.S. military services within the past five years or prior experience in one of the following roles:
Paramedic, EMT.

Preferred: Graduate of a Licensed Practical Nursing Program (LPN).

Credentials / Licensure / Certifications

Minimum: BCLS / CPR certification.

Preferred: Medical Assistant Certification, CMA or RMA, or NRCMA. Paramedic License. Licensed Practical Nurses are preferred in some practices based on the nature of the work.

Related Experience

Minimum: Graduate of an MA Clinical Training program or externship program. Knowledge of medical terminology, basic business office skills, clinical skills, and computer skills.

Preferred: Three+ years of experience as a Medical Assistant.
